Both sides previous revisionPrevious revisionNext revision | Previous revisionNext revisionBoth sides next revision |
roadmap:features_roadmap [2019/10/18 23:45] – chaot | roadmap:features_roadmap [2019/10/23 16:35] – [Version 0.9.20] deva |
---|
* {{:uncheck.png}} Add per instrument fader //(chaot4)// | * {{:uncheck.png}} Add per instrument fader //(chaot4)// |
* {{:uncheck.png}} Make file browser a more pleasant experience //(chaot4)// | * {{:uncheck.png}} Make file browser a more pleasant experience //(chaot4)// |
| * {{:uncheck.png}} Add "Velocity translation" module in ui for the following functionality: //(chaot4)// |
| * Velocity curvature adjustment (up/down) |
| * Velocity floor adjustment |
| * Velocity ceiling adjustment |
| * The point of all of these is to adjust any given drumkit to match the expected sound output from a midi drum loop you might have acquired elsewhere. The drumkits differ in where the hits are placed and as such an internal adjustment might be needed for the midi to sound as expected when played through any particular kit. |
| * {{:uncheck.png}} [[dev:energy_curvature|Velocity curves]] (but with new design and in GUI and CLI) //(chaot4)// |
| |
* GUI: | * GUI: |
* {{:uncheck.png}} Fix crashes and weird rendering issues with [[dev:suil-center|>=suil-0.8.3]]. //(deva)// | * {{:uncheck.png}} Fix crashes and weird rendering issues with [[dev:suil-center|>=suil-0.8.3]]. //(deva)// |
* {{:uncheck.png}} Flashing loadbar: https://linuxmusicians.com/viewtopic.php?f=56&t=19219 //(deva)// | * {{:uncheck.png}} Flashing loadbar: https://linuxmusicians.com/viewtopic.php?f=56&t=19219 //(deva)// |
* {{:uncheck.png}} FileBrowser oddly disappears in Reaper on Win10. (See [[https://www.drumgizmo.org/irc-logs/drumgizmo.log.2019_10_09|IRC]] at 19:41:40) //(unassigned)// | * {{:uncheck.png}} FileBrowser oddly disappears in Reaper on Win10. (See [[https://www.drumgizmo.org/irc-logs/drumgizmo.log.2019_10_09|IRC]] at 19:41:40 and [[https://www.drumgizmo.org/irc-logs/drumgizmo.log.2019_10_23|IRC]]) //(unassigned)// |
* {{:uncheck.png}} FileBrowser being non-interactive in Reaper on Win10. (See [[https://www.drumgizmo.org/irc-logs/drumgizmo.log.2019_10_08|IRC]]) //(unassigned)// | * {{:uncheck.png}} FileBrowser being non-interactive in Reaper on Win10. (See [[https://www.drumgizmo.org/irc-logs/drumgizmo.log.2019_10_08|IRC]]) //(unassigned)// |
* {{:uncheck.png}} FileBrowser showing just a white surface in Reaper on Win10. (See [[https://www.drumgizmo.org/irc-logs/drumgizmo.log.2019_10_09|IRC]] at 20:07:51) //(unassigned)// | * {{:uncheck.png}} FileBrowser showing just a white surface in Reaper on Win10. (See [[https://www.drumgizmo.org/irc-logs/drumgizmo.log.2019_10_09|IRC]] at 20:07:51) //(unassigned)// |
| |
==== Major Features ==== | ==== Major Features ==== |
| |
* {{:uncheck.png}} Add "Velocity translation" module in ui for the following functionality: //(unassigned)// | |
* Velocity curvature adjustment (up/down) | |
* Velocity floor adjustment | |
* Velocity ceiling adjustment | |
* The point of all of these is to adjust any given drumkit to match the expected sound output from a midi drum loop you might have acquired elsewhere. The drumkits differ in where the hits are placed and as such an internal adjustment might be needed for the midi to sound as expected when played through any particular kit. | |
* {{:uncheck.png}} Add UI option for the cli ''-u''. //(unassigned)// | * {{:uncheck.png}} Add UI option for the cli ''-u''. //(unassigned)// |
* {{:uncheck.png}} Add "Export" and "Import" buttons and functionality to the UI. //(unassigned)// | * {{:uncheck.png}} Add "Export" and "Import" buttons and functionality to the UI. //(unassigned)// |
* {{:uncheck.png}} [placeholder] Add cli module options tabs to the UI. //(unassigned)// | * {{:uncheck.png}} [placeholder] Add cli module options tabs to the UI. //(unassigned)// |
| |
* {{:uncheck.png}} [[dev:energy_curvature|Velocity curves]] (but with new design and in GUI and CLI) //(unassigned)// | |
| |
* {{:uncheck.png}} Make "alternatives" feature that makes it possible to swap (ie. use the same midi notes) for example a snaredrum without reloading the entire drumkit. //(unassigned)// | * {{:uncheck.png}} Make "alternatives" feature that makes it possible to swap (ie. use the same midi notes) for example a snaredrum without reloading the entire drumkit. //(unassigned)// |